Two questions: what's the difference between a training profession and a profession? My qualities are too high to get any real benefit from training profession and the only profession I'm being offered is Trickster. Second question: is a patron required to increase making waves? Training Professions are the only ones that increase your stats. Apart from that they function largely the same - once a week you get an Earnest of Payment to cash in for items, and a Professional Perk to acquire Trade Secrets (or other things, but Trade Secrets are the best use). You find other Professions on their faction's card, and you need to have a certain amount of Connected/Favours to unlock them. The pay is better, and you even get a unique piece of equipment associated with that particular Profession. Do note you'll lose said equipment when you resign or advance.
The primary use of patrons is to trade Free Evenings for a level in the stat your patron specializes in. It's just a little boost in your skills each week, not anything absolutely necessary. Making Waves is best gained elsewhere.

genesis wrote:
suinicide wrote:
Repeatedly getting exiled.
And what is the quickest way of getting exiled that does not rely on social actions? (And the plant is fully grown so no head harvesting)
If you still have court access you can go there directly by using the 'throw the villain out of the window' option in the Barbed Wit's storyline - it's possible to do this repeatedly with a bit of juggling. You can also stage a semi-nude ballet, although I'm not sure how that works out in terms of actions.
Alternatively, use a modish bonnet and scarlet stockings to take you to 3, then either quaff hot wine at the carnival, or using cards: pose nude for the forger (a visit), go to a scandalous party (tower of eyes) or play a rather decadent evening. There's also drinking bottled oblivion, but that's not exactly stat friendly. Beyond that, fail some persuasive challenges with the help of a rattus faber.
